Real Life Couple Jimmy Smits and Wanda De Jesús, Play Husband and Wife in Berkeley Rep’s ‘All My Sons’
Description
Arthur Miller’s classic play “All My Sons” tells the story of a father who attains the American Dream, but at a high cost to himself and everyone around him. Nearly 80 years after the original, Berkeley Rep’s new production reimagines the play with a Puerto Rican family at the center. The main characters, Joe and Kate Keller, are played by real life couple Jimmy Smits and Wanda De Jesús. We’ll talk with the actors and director David Mendizábal about what the production has to say about the American Dream today.
Guests:
David Mendizábal, associate artistic director and director of "All My Sons," Berkeley Repertory Theatre
Wanda De Jesús, actor starring as Kate Keller, Berkeley Repertory Theatre's production of "All My Sons"
Jimmy Smits, actor starring as Joe Keller, Berkeley Repertory Theatre's production of "All My Sons"
